Green Bay Packers coach Matt LaFleur likes what he's seen so far from second-year cornerback Kalen King, a 2024 seventh-round pick who spent his rookie season on the practice squad and is now competing for a roster spot as a backup behind the expected starters at corner.
King missed time during the offseason workout program while recovering from wrist surgery, but he was cleared for the start of training camp and has impressed through three practices.
"I think he's had a pretty impressive three days, especially coming off the wrist surgery or whatever," LaFleur said.
